On May 19/June 1, 2014, the Sunday of the Holy Fathers of the First Ecumenical Council, His Eminence, Metropolitan Moses of Toronto, ordained George Kouros to the Holy Diaconate in the parish of St. Joseph of Arimathea in Whitevale (Pickering), Ontario, Canada. Fr. George grew up in the parish of Saint Nektarios and under the guidance of his parents was nurtured in the Faith. Fr. George and his wife Dragina have laboured with love for many years at Saint Joseph's. Under the guidance of Fr. Sergius, Fr. George advanced in his zeal to serve the Church.
Why do we follow the Old Orthodox Calendar?
a Because based on it, the First Ecumenical Council established the Paschal Canon and appointed that the feast of Holy Pascha may fall anywhere from March 22nd until April 25th, while with the New (Papal) Calendar it can fall as late at May 8th.
